Punjab Chief Minister Bhagwant Mann condemns attack on a temple in Canada's Brampton, urges the Indian government to speak to the Canadian government to prevent future incidents. He expressed concern over the rise of divisiveness and hatred in Canada, particularly towards Punjabis, who consider Canada their second home. The Shiromani Akali Dal also condemned the incident and called for communal harmony among Sikhs and Hindus in Canada.
